The Historical Roots and Evolution of the Lottery
The concept of the lottery has deep historical roots dating back centuries. From ancient China's Keno slips to the Roman Empire's public lotteries, the basic allure has always been the potential for great reward from a small investment. In today's digital age, the lottery has evolved, transcending geographical boundaries and becoming easily accessible through online platforms.

The Economics of Lottery Systems
Lotteries are often enticing not just because of the potential for significant financial gain but also because they serve as an economic tool. Many governments harness lotteries as a means to raise funds for public projects without significantly increasing taxes. This dual purpose adds a layer of societal value to the lottery system beyond the individual pursuit of wealth.

The Psychology Behind Lottery Participation
The psychology underpinning lottery participation is complex. The thrill of chance and the mere possibility of becoming an overnight millionaire seduce many into purchasing lottery tickets. This phenomenon, often described through the lens of "irrational optimism," leads individuals to perceive a higher probability of winning than truly exists.
